TIME-RESOLVED PUMP/PROBE SPECTROSCOPY
- Separate pump and probe laser paths to the microscope lens
- Probe laser spot positioning in the object plane
- Probe signal collection without disturbance from the pump laser
PHOTO-ACOUSTIC SPECTROSCOPY
- Injection of 4 independent lasers via 4 different optical paths
- Two lasers injected above the sample, two lasers injected below the sample
- Individual motorized spot position control for each of the 4 lasers
- Signal feedback to the spectrometer
- Piezo motion, tilt-adjustable sample support stage
- Upper and lower microscopes with epi-illumination and video observation
